As you've figured out, Shiratorizawa's name does indeed come from white eagle (spelled a little differently, but the same idea). The name of their coach, Washijou, is 鷲匠, 'eagle-master.' He has the same voice actor as Frieza from Dragonball, which I find funny, haha. Anyway, all of the player names except for Ushijima are the names of onsen in Yamagata prefecture. In particular, most of them are from a famous onsen region called the "Yonezawa 8." (https://yonezawa8.jp/yonezawa_8_map/) There's a whole group of onsen, like Shirabu, and Goshiki, that are in a tight little cluster.

About the guy that Hinata called “Benkai” (not sure if this was mentioned in a previous video), it is part of an old legend. It talks about the legendary swordsman Ushiwaka (what Ushijima is nicknamed), and Benkai is his apprentice. When enemy forces came for Ushiwaka, Benkai stepped in and defended against an entire army, only dying after volleys of arrows. Hinata refers to Reon (the player) as Benkai because he kind of assumes him to be sort of the right hand of Ushijima. Also, Ushijima’s full name is Ushijima Wakatoshi, so combining the two creates Ushiwaka.
